一、引言
随着移动互联网的迅猛发展,Android平台已成为移动应用开发的重要阵地。为了满足不同行业、不同用户的需求,Android定制开发应运而生。本文将深入探讨Android定制开发的各个方面,为开发者提供有价值的参考。
二、Android定制开发的定义与意义
Android定制开发是指根据客户的特定需求,对Android系统进行深度定制,以开发出符合客户需求的移动应用。这种开发方式不仅可以满足客户的个性化需求,还可以提高应用的性能和用户体验。
三、Android定制开发的流程
- 需求分析:与客户进行深入沟通,明确需求,确定开发目标。
- 技术选型:根据需求,选择适合的技术框架和开发工具。
- 系统定制:对Android系统进行深度定制,包括界面设计、功能实现等。
- 测试与优化:对定制后的系统进行全面测试,确保性能稳定、用户体验良好。
- 上线与维护:将定制后的应用上线,并提供持续的维护和技术支持。
四、Android定制开发的关键技巧
- 深入理解Android系统:掌握Android系统的架构、工作原理和关键技术,为定制开发打下坚实基础。
- 高效利用开发工具:熟悉并高效利用Android Studio等开发工具,提高开发效率。
- 注重用户体验:从用户角度出发,设计简洁、易用、美观的界面,提高用户体验。
- 性能优化:对应用进行性能优化,确保应用运行流畅、响应迅速。
五、Android定制开发的最佳实践
- 模块化设计:采用模块化设计思想,将应用拆分成多个模块,便于维护和扩展。
- 遵循设计规范:遵循Android设计规范,确保应用界面的一致性和美观性。
- 安全性考虑:在开发过程中注重安全性考虑,防止应用被恶意攻击或数据泄露。
- 持续迭代与优化:根据用户反馈和市场需求,持续迭代和优化应用,提高应用竞争力。
六、Android定制开发的市场前景与挑战
随着移动互联网的普及和技术的不断发展,Android定制开发市场前景广阔。然而,开发者也面临着诸多挑战,如技术更新迅速、市场竞争激烈等。因此,开发者需要不断学习新技术、提高开发能力,以应对市场变化。
七、结论
Android定制开发是一种高效、灵活的移动应用开发方式,可以满足客户的个性化需求并提高应用的性能和用户体验。然而,开发者需要掌握关键技巧、遵循最佳实践并不断学习新技术以应对市场变化。相信在不久的将来,Android定制开发将在移动应用开发领域发挥更加重要的作用。
(注:以上内容仅为示例,实际文章可根据具体需求和情况进行调整和完善。)